ABSTRACT:
The process for the production of an alloy of cross-linked or partially cross-linked rubbers and aromatic polyesters basically consists of reacting a mixture of a rubber latex and an aqueous solution of an alkali metal or alkaline earth metal diphenolate with a solution of a dicarboxylic acid halide and/or a carbonyl halide in a water-immiscible solvent. An aromatic polyester forms at the water/organic solvent phase boundary and goes over into the organic phase. At the same time, the rubber migrates from the aqueous into the organic phase. When the organic phase is separated and the organic solvent removed, the alloy of rubber and oirganic polyester remaining behind is suitable for the production of moulded articles of all kinds.
